* System Interface (package.lisp)
The ~package.lisp~ file defines the public API of the ~opencortex~ harness. It serves as the primary membrane between the deterministic core modules and the dynamic world of skills and actuators.
** Architectural Intent: The Package Membrane
By strictly defining the public interface, we ensure that skills remain decoupled from the harness implementation details. This allows for autonomous replacement of any component (e.g., swapping the Memory or the Probabilistic Engine) without breaking existing skills.
#+begin_src mermaid
flowchart TD
External[Actuators / Clients] -- communication protocol --> Package[Package Membrane: API]
Skills[Dynamic Skills] -- API Calls --> Package
Package --> Internal[Harness Internal Modules]
style Package fill:#f9f,stroke:#333,stroke-width:4px
#+end_src

** Harness Logging State
The harness maintains a thread-safe circular log buffer to provide context for debugging and neural reasoning.
#+begin_src lisp :tangle ../src/package.lisp
(defvar *system-logs* nil)
(defvar *logs-lock* (bt:make-lock "harness-logs-lock"))
(defvar *max-log-history* 100)
#+end_src

** Telemetry Implementation
The system tracks the performance and reliability of individual skills. This logic is currently preserved in the package layer for future expansion into a dedicated telemetry skill.
#+begin_src lisp :tangle ../src/package.lisp
(defun harness-track-telemetry (skill-name duration status)
"Updates performance metrics for a specific skill. Status should be :success or :rejected."
(when skill-name
(bt:with-lock-held (*telemetry-lock*)
(let ((entry (or (gethash skill-name *skill-telemetry*) (list :executions 0 :total-time 0 :failures 0))))
(incf (getf entry :executions))
(incf (getf entry :total-time) duration)
(when (eq status :rejected) (incf (getf entry :failures)))
(setf (gethash skill-name *skill-telemetry*) entry)))))
#+end_src
** Cognitive Tool Registry
The Tool Registry allows the agent to interact with the physical world. Every tool must define a guard (for security) and a body (for execution).
#+begin_src lisp :tangle ../src/package.lisp
(defvar *cognitive-tools* (make-hash-table :test 'equal))
(defstruct cognitive-tool
name
description
parameters
guard
body)
(defmacro def-cognitive-tool (name description parameters &key guard body)
"Registers a new cognitive tool into the global registry. Parameters must be a list of property lists."
`(setf (gethash (string-downcase (string ',name)) *cognitive-tools*)
(make-cognitive-tool :name (string-downcase (string ',name))
:description ,description
:parameters ',parameters
:guard ,guard
:body ,body)))
#+end_src
** Harness Logging Implementation
Centralized logging function. It simultaneously writes to standard output and the in-memory circular buffer.
#+begin_src lisp :tangle ../src/package.lisp
(defun harness-log (msg &rest args)
"Centralized logging for the harness."
(let ((formatted-msg (apply #'format nil msg args)))
(bt:with-lock-held (*logs-lock*)
(push formatted-msg *system-logs*)
(when (> (length *system-logs*) *max-log-history*)
(setq *system-logs* (subseq *system-logs* 0 *max-log-history*))))
(format t "~a~%" formatted-msg)
(finish-output)))
#+end_src
